Explorando o mundo da validação de software de jogos

A indústria de jogos digitais é um ecossistema complexo e dinâmico, onde a experiência do jogador é primordial. Para garantir que cada lançamento atenda às expectativas e ofereça um entretenimento imersivo, o papel do testador de jogos, ou games tester, é fundamental. Este profissional atua como um guardião da qualidade, dedicando-se a identificar falhas, inconsistências e quaisquer elementos que possam comprometer a diversão e a funcionalidade de um título antes que ele chegue ao público. É uma função que exige atenção aos detalhes, paixão por jogos e uma mente analítica.

Explorando o mundo da validação de software de jogos

A validação de software de jogos é um processo essencial que visa garantir que os produtos de entretenimento interativo funcionem conforme o esperado. Longe de ser apenas uma questão de jogar, o teste de jogos é uma disciplina rigorosa que contribui significativamente para o sucesso de um lançamento, assegurando que os jogadores recebam uma experiência polida e livre de problemas.

O que envolve o Teste de Jogos (Game Testing)?

O teste de jogos é uma fase crítica no ciclo de desenvolvimento de software, onde o principal objetivo é examinar meticulosamente cada aspecto de um jogo. Isso inclui verificar a funcionalidade, a estabilidade, o desempenho e a usabilidade. Os testadores de jogos interagem com o software de forma sistemática, seguindo planos de teste detalhados ou explorando o jogo livremente para descobrir comportamentos inesperados. Eles documentam cuidadosamente cada observação, desde pequenos erros de digitação até falhas críticas que podem impedir o progresso do jogador.

A Importância da Garantia de Qualidade (Quality Assurance) em Jogos

A garantia de qualidade, ou Quality Assurance (QA), no contexto de jogos, vai além da simples identificação de bugs. Ela engloba todo um conjunto de processos e metodologias para prevenir defeitos e melhorar o processo de desenvolvimento. A equipe de QA trabalha para estabelecer padrões de qualidade, revisar especificações de design e garantir que os requisitos do jogo sejam atendidos em todas as etapas. Isso assegura que o produto final não apenas funcione, mas também seja divertido, envolvente e atenda às expectativas dos jogadores e desenvolvedores.

Identificando Bugs e Defeitos: O Papel do Tester

Um dos principais focos de um testador é a detecção e o relatório de bugs e defeitos. Um bug pode ser qualquer coisa, desde um personagem que atravessa uma parede (glitch) até um travamento completo do jogo. Os testadores precisam ser capazes de reproduzir esses problemas de forma consistente e fornecer informações claras e concisas para a equipe de desenvolvimento. Isso inclui os passos para reproduzir o erro, a frequência com que ocorre e o impacto potencial na experiência do usuário. A precisão na documentação é vital para que os desenvolvedores possam corrigir os problemas eficientemente.

Funcionalidade e Experiência Interativa: Além dos Erros

Além de procurar por falhas técnicas, os testadores também avaliam a funcionalidade geral e a qualidade da experiência interativa. Isso envolve verificar se todos os sistemas do jogo – como combate, inventário, missões e interface do usuário – funcionam como planejado e são intuitivos. Eles também fornecem feedback sobre a jogabilidade, o equilíbrio de dificuldade, a clareza das instruções e a imersão geral. O objetivo é garantir que o jogo não apenas funcione sem falhas, mas que também seja agradável e envolvente para o público-alvo.

O Caminho para uma Carreira na Validação de Software de Jogos (Software Validation)

Para aqueles interessados em uma profissão na validação de software de jogos, o caminho geralmente envolve desenvolver uma forte atenção aos detalhes, habilidades analíticas e uma compreensão de como os jogos são construídos. Embora não haja requisitos de educação formal estritos para todas as posições, um diploma em ciência da computação, design de jogos ou áreas relacionadas pode ser benéfico. Experiência com diferentes gêneros de jogos, familiaridade com ferramentas de rastreamento de bugs e a capacidade de comunicar feedback de forma eficaz são qualidades valorizadas na indústria digital. É uma carreira que exige constante aprendizado e adaptação às novas tecnologias e tendências de entretenimento.

Entendendo o Processo de Revisão e Playtesting

O playtesting é uma parte integrante do processo de validação de software e envolve jogar o jogo de forma mais orgânica para avaliar a experiência do usuário de uma perspectiva de jogador. Diferente do teste estruturado, o playtesting foca em como o jogo é percebido e experimentado pelos jogadores na prática, avaliando aspectos como fluidez, diversão e engajamento. Este processo é crucial para refinar a experiência do usuário e garantir que o produto final seja tanto tecnicamente sólido quanto intrinsecamente divertido, consolidando a importância do testador no ciclo de vida do desenvolvimento de jogos.